Abstract
Commercially available N-aromatic substituted bismaleimides were used in RAFT step-growth polymerization with a bifunctional RAFT agent, affording polymers having moderate to high molecular weights. This advancement increases the accessibility of our previously reported methodology and allows preparation of graft copolymers in a straightforward manner at significantly larger scale.
